Episode 41 - Tyra Banks, Barry Manilow
First Aired: October. 30,2006

The multi-talented host TYRA BANKS ("Tyra Bank Show" & "American's Next Top Model (The CW, Wednesday @ 8pm)") stops by to chat with Ellen about her multiple career successes. Plus, find out how Tyra pulled off one of the biggest pranks on Ellen's very set! Hey Fanilows! Get ready to sing along when the one and only BARRY MANILOW performs "Can't Take My Eyes Off of You" from his hit CD "The Greatest Songs of the Sixties." Then, Ellen helps you get in the Halloween spirit when she checks in on the "Pumpkin House" in West Virginia decked out in over 3,000 pumpkins! And, Ellen lets you sound off when she reads your e-mails in another hilarious edition of "WRITE ON." Plus, someone's got an evil twin we've never seen before. Who could it be?

Episode 40 - Jon Cryer/Aaron Neville/Sharon Karriem
First Aired: October. 27,2006

Ellen checks in on her hometown, New Orleans. Joining her is New Orleans native AARON NEVILLE, who discusses his personal struggle with the effects of Hurricane Katrina and performs "Stand By Me" from his new CD, "Bring It On Home...The Soul Classics." Plus, Ellen has a HUGE surprise for her audience and some lucky home viewers! Becky Zaheri, founder of the "Katrina Krewe," updates Ellen on their progress, and we check in on SHARON KARRIEM, who received a Quiznos from Ellen after the hurricane destroyed her business. JON CRYER stops by to chat about his hit show, "Two and a Half Men (CBS, Monday @ 9pm)." And, Ellen meets Guyland Leday, a 9-year-old accordion prodigy, who will perform with Terrance Simien & the Zydeco Experience

Episode 39 - Amanda Peet/Rick Smith Jr.
First Aired: October. 26,2006

The always charming AMANDA PEET visits with Ellen and talks all about her first pregnancy, her recent nuptials and her hit series, "Studio 60 on the Sunset Strip(NBC, Monday @ 10)." Ellen tutors DJ Jonny for his upcoming driver's test. But how are jumping jacks and push-ups involved? Plus, a Halloween kids fashion show. And, you won't believe your eyes when VEGGIE CARD CUTTER, Rick Smith Jr., takes the floor. Rick can cut vegetables by throwing playing cards and holds the world record for throwing a card 216 ft 4 inches!

Episode 28 - Tiger Woods/America Ferrera
First Aired: October. 11,2006

The man who changed golf forever, TIGER WOODS, visits the show for the first time. Tiger discusses his last tournament win as well as his top selling video game, "Tiger Woods: PGA Tour 07." Plus, from Ellen's new favorite show, "Ugly Betty (ABC, Thursday @ 8pm)," the talented AMERICA FERRERA drops by and chats about the critically acclaimed series. And, don't miss more of Ellen's "Wednesday's Wunnerful World of Web Videos!"

Episode 21 - Sheryl Crow/Christina Applegate *Breast Cancer Awareness*
First Aired: October. 02,2006

Ellen hosts a special episode to kick off "Breast Cancer Awareness Month." Ellen, whose mother is a breast cancer survivor, is joined by musician and breast cancer survivor SHERYL CROW who shares some preventive tips with viewers. Plus, CHRISTINA APPLEGATE, whose mother is also a breast cancer survivor, stops by. Plus, four remarkable audience members donate their hair to Pantene's "Beautiful Lengths" to make wigs for women with cancer.

Episode 9 - Zach Braff/Outkast
First Aired: September. 14,2006

The multi-talented ZACH BRAFF visits with Ellen and chats about how he juggles the small and big screens with his hit sitcom "Scrubs" and his upcoming film "The Last Kiss." Plus, making their first appearance on the show, Grammy Award winning group OUTKAST performs "Morris Brown" from the soundtrack of their film "Idlewild." And, Ben Underwood, the 14-year-old boy who uses echolocation to "see sound," joins Ellen.

Episode 1 - Justin Timberlake in Central Park {Season Premiere}
First Aired: September. 04,2006

She's Back and better than ever, it's ELLEN'S BIGGEST PREMIERE EVER! Ellen kicks off her fourth season in New York's Central Park with music sensation JUSTIN TIMBERLAKE. Justin chats with Ellen about everything from his good friend Lance Bass to his possible engagement to actress Cameron Diaz. Plus, Justin performs the hottest song in the country, "SexyBack," and his new hit single, "My Love." Don't miss when Ellen hits the streets of NYC to see how nice New Yorkers really are! And Ellen announces a huge surprise!
